Abstract
Examples include repair of a volume while the volume is online. In some examples, a request is received to access a compressed page, wherein the compressed page includes compressed data and compression metadata, an error is identified in the compression metadata or the compressed data, and based on the error and the request, repair of the error is handled while the volume is online.
